Nice man. Looks like BMS and TTI trade where they make their HP. BMS makes more HP low to mid and TTI in upper mid to high RPMs. BMS makes torque down low to mid while TTI makes more TQ at the higher end.
Personally for me since I wouldn't race my car on the track etc, I'd prefer to make my gains BMS style. The plug and play nature of the box vs. having to risk bricking the ECU -- I think that gives BMS the advantage--not to mention being cheaper.
